## Proxy Functions
The following special functions are implemented inside of the HBIOS
proxy area at the top of RAM. They do not cause a bank switch are are,
proxy area at the top of RAM. They do not cause a bank switch and are,
therefore, much faster than their corresponding HBIOS API functions.
